15 Delightful Facts About Saint Patrick’s Day

We’ll all being wearing green on Monday for St. Patricks Day, but how much do you really know about the holiday? It’s both a religious and national holiday in Ireland, revolving around the evangelist who converted the Irish in the fifth century. Here’s some trivia you should know:

8. There’s a Reason for The Shamrocks

How did the shamrock become associated with Saint Patrick? According to Irish legend, the saint used the three-leafed plant as a metaphor for the Holy Trinity when he was first introducing Christianity to Ireland.

12. It Could have Been Saint Maewyn’s Day

According to Irish legend, Saint Patrick wasn’t originally called Patrick. His birth name was Maewyn Succat, but he changed his name to Patricius after becoming a priest.
